[docs] def fetch(self) -> float: """ ``FETCh:NRSub:MEASurement<Instance>:PRACh:MODulation:SCORrelation`` \n Snippet: ``value: float = driver.nrSubMeas.prach.modulation.scorrelation.fetch()`` \n Returns the sequence correlation for single-preamble measurements. It indicates the correlation between the ideal preamble sequence determined from the parameter settings and the measured preamble sequence. A value of 1 corresponds to perfect correlation. A value close to 0 indicates that the preamble sequence was not found. Suppressed linked return values: reliability :return: seq_correlation: Sequence correlation """ suppressed = ArgSingleSuppressed(0, DataType.Integer, False, 1, 'Reliability') response = self._core.io.query_str_suppressed(f'FETCh:NRSub:MEASurement<Instance>:PRACh:MODulation:SCORrelation?', suppressed) return Conversions.str_to_float(response)
